Understanding Amazon's Code Services
Successfully harnessing Amazon’s vast ecosystem of code services can feel complex, but with a strategic plan, developers can unlock significant advantages. This article will guide you through the landscape of key services, focusing on helpful application. Start by familiarizing yourself with foundational services like AWS Lambda for serverless computing and API Gateway for controlling APIs. Then, explore the capabilities of services such as Step Functions to orchestrate sequences and DynamoDB for highly responsive data storage. Remember to prioritize security best methods and continuously track your deployments to ensure maximum performance. You’re equipped to build robust and innovative solutions on Amazon’s cloud.
